When dealing with decimals, there are specific rules for rounding numbers to the nearest tenth or hundredth. For instance, to round 0.1534 to the nearest hundredth, you would look at the hundredths place, which is 3. Since 3 is less than 5, the number remains the same as 0.15. However, if the hundredths place were 5 or greater, the number would round up.

To grasp the concept of the smallest unit of 0.15, it's essential to understand how decimals work. A decimal is a way of expressing fractions using the base-10 number system. In the case of 0.15, the number can be divided into hundredths, where 0.15 has two decimal places (the tenths place and the hundredths place).

One common misconception is believing that decimals are more intuitive than fractions. However, decimals often involve more complex calculations, especially when dealing with multiple decimal places. Another misconception is thinking that rounding can be applied arbitrarily, when in reality, rounding rules must be followed consistently.
